摘要:The problems encountered by students in first year computer programming units are a common
concern in many universities including Victoria University. A fundamental component of a computer
science curriculum, computer programming is a mandatory unit in a computing course. It is
also one of the most feared and hated units by many novice computing students who, having
failed or performed poorly in a programming unit, often drop out from a course. This article discusses
some of the difficulties experienced by first year programming students, and reviews some
of the initiatives undertaken to counter the problems. The article also reports on the first stage of a
current research project at Victoria University that aims to develop a balanced approach to teaching
first year programming units; its goal is to ¡®befriend¡¯ computer programming to help promote
success among new programming students.
